# How to Prepare Your Business for Economic Downturns
In today’s unpredictable economic landscape, preparing your business for potential downturns is not just wise—it’s essential. Economic fluctuations can impact businesses of all sizes, and being proactive about your strategy can make all the difference. Here’s how you can fortify your business against the challenges of an economic downturn.
## 1. Build a Financial Cushion
One of the most critical steps in preparing for an economic downturn is to ensure your business has a solid financial cushion. This means having enough cash reserves to cover your operating expenses for several months without relying on incoming revenue. Start by reviewing your current expenses and identifying areas where you can cut back without sacrificing the quality of your product or service. Additionally, consider establishing a line of credit as a safety net before it becomes a necessity, as securing financing can become more challenging during economic downturns.
## 2. Diversify Your Revenue Streams
Relying on a single source of income can be risky, especially during economic downturns. Diversifying your revenue streams can help stabilize your business by spreading the risk. This could mean expanding your product line, exploring new markets, or offering complementary services. By broadening your revenue base, you can better withstand fluctuations in demand and protect your business from the full brunt of an economic downturn.
## 3. Enhance Your Online Presence
In the digital age, having a strong online presence is crucial for business survival, particularly during economic downturns when consumers may cut back on spending. Invest in SEO strategies to improve your visibility on search engines and engage with your customers through social media platforms. E-commerce can also open new revenue streams and expand your customer base beyond your local area. By enhancing your online presence, you can reach a wider audience and keep your business relevant and accessible.
